Google Groups no longer supports new Usenet posts or subscriptions. Historical content remains viewable.
Dismiss

[F] VPN-ON-DEMAND Rules

1 view
Skip to first unread message

Hans-Werner Kneitinger

unread,
Sep 29, 2019, 3:06:23 AM9/29/19
to
Hallo zusammen,
ich hoffe ich bin hier richtig.
Ich möchte das VPN je nach Bedarf automatisch an und abschalten lassen.
Dazu habe ich einiges gefunden. Leider funktioniert das nur teilweise.
- Das Profil kann ich installieren.
- Manuell kann ich das VPN aktivieren.
- Automatisch schaltet es sich nur bei Zugriff auf interne Server
(EvaluateConnection) an.
- Bei WLAN und Mobil ist es immer aus.

Für "InterfaceTypeMatch" habe ich die Keys von hier:
https://help.apple.com/deployment/ios/?lang=en#/ior69b9b7600
Die Anleitung habe ich von hier:

https://www.iphone-ticker.de/vpn-anleitung-iphone-fritzbox-und-vpn-on-demand-97462/

Hat jemand eine Idee wo der Fehler liegt?

Hier der Codeschnipsel so wie er in der .mobilconfig steht:
----
<string>KeyID</string>
<key>OnDemandEnabled</key>
<integer>1</integer>
<key>OnDemandRules</key>
<array>

<dict>
<key>Action</key>
<string>EvaluateConnection</string>
<key>ActionParameters</key>
<array>
<dict>
<key>DomainAction</key>
<string>ConnectIfNeeded</string>
<key>Domains</key>
<array>
<string>*.local</string>
<string>*.fritz.box</string>
<string>fritz.box</string>
</array>
</dict>
</array>
</dict>
<dict>
<key>Action</key>
<string>Disconnect</string>
<key>InterfaceTypeMatch</key>
<string>Wi-Fi</string>
<key>SSIDMatch</key>
<array>
<string>MeinWLAN1</string>
<string>MeinWlan2</string>
</array>
</dict>
<dict>
<key>Action</key>
<string>Connect</string>
<key>InterfaceTypeMatch</key>
<string>Wi-Fi</string>
</dict>
<dict>
<key>Action</key>
<string>Connect</string>
<key>InterfaceTypeMatch</key>
<string>cellular</string>
</dict>
<dict>
<key>Action</key>
<string>Disconnect</string>
</dict>
</array>
----
--
cu
hawe
0 new messages